Hygiene is not just about smelling or looking good. Our mood, health, and the way we interact with others are all influenced by our hygiene. While we all know the basics, some hygiene tips are easy to overlook.
Here are 15 hygiene tips you should know!
1. Baking Soda for Shoes

Baking soda is excellent for neutralizing odors in shoes. Just sprinkle some inside your shoes to absorb moisture and eliminate the stench.
2. Water Bottle Cleaning

Regularly wash your reusable water bottle to prevent bacterial growth. A daily rinse can keep your drinking water safe and fresh.
3. Ear and Belly Button Care

These often-forgotten areas can harbor bacteria and dirt. Cleaning behind your ears and your belly button regularly can prevent infections and odor.
4. Alternative Bathing Options

If showering is challenging, using baby wipes or a damp cloth can help maintain cleanliness. This method can refresh the skin and reduce bacterial buildup.
5. Nail Hygiene

Cleaning under your nails should be gentle to avoid spreading bacteria. Using soap and a soft brush rather than nails can effectively remove dirt.
6. Xylitol Gum

Chewing gum with xylitol can reduce dental cavities and improve oral health. However, consume it in moderation to avoid digestive upset.
7. Antibacterial for Odor Areas

Applying an antibacterial agent to areas like armpits can combat odor-causing bacteria. This practice ensures freshness throughout the day.
8. Scalp Care

Massaging your scalp with fingertips instead of nails while washing can prevent damage and promote hair health. This gentle approach stimulates blood flow and cleanses effectively.
9. Sink Sanitization

Regularly disinfecting your kitchen sink prevents bacterial growth and maintains a hygienic space. A clean sink contributes to safer food preparation and overall cleanliness.
10. Pre-Deodorant Lotion

Applying lotion to armpits before deodorant can prevent skin dryness and irritation. This step helps deodorant glide on smoothly and enhances its effectiveness.
11. Disinfect Your Phone

Regularly cleaning your phone removes germs and prevents them from spreading to your face and hands. A quick wipe with a disinfectant can keep your device hygienically safe.
12. Foot Washing

Actively scrubbing your feet in the shower removes dead skin and prevents bacterial growth. Thorough cleaning ensures that your feet stay healthy and odor-free.
13. Facial Cleansing Time

Spending at least 60 seconds washing your face can deeply cleanse pores and remove excess sebum. This thorough cleaning can prevent acne and improve skin health.
14. Changing Pillowcases

Changing your pillowcase regularly prevents the buildup of oils and bacteria that can cause skin issues. Fresh pillowcases contribute to clearer skin and better sleep hygiene.
15. Tongue Scraping

Using a tongue scraper removes bacteria and improves oral health. This simple practice can lead to fresher breath and a cleaner mouth.
